AElectro-rock from the East Midlands via 1970s Germany.

ttraktors are a trio operating out of Nottingham, described as “like Kraftwerk raised on tea and cricket”. It’s not inaccurate, but given the pedigree of the members’ previous bands – including Six By Seven – there’s more going on than just an English homage to Düsseldorf’s finest.

In particular, a definite post-punk vibe pervades this debut, sometimes recalling the broken-down futurism of BEAK>. Future Systems is a fantastic opening track, twinkling keys giving way to a machine-driven electronic anthem, while Math Redux is like crazed early 80s synth pop in an unholy alliance with neo-prog. The vocals are deliberate­ly blank and affectless, delivering a meaningful if oblique message on Maximum Minimum.

Another plus point is the live bass that underpins the electronic­s, both jittery and groovy on the Eno-meetsWire channellin­g Mensonge Et La Chute. The faux-naïve synth transmissi­on of Search Mode highlights that Harmonia is actually their big German reference, while the closing brace of A Nearfield Background and Interlude For Wounded Deer flag the influence of minimalist Laraaji. Fizzing with energy, this is an excellent, exciting opening shot. JB
